2013 Hurricane Forecast: NOAA Prediction Center

Hurricane Season began June 1 in the Atlantic Basin. NOAA’s Climate Prediction Center forecasts a busy season that will extend the trend of heightened hurricane activity that began in the late 1990’s. Here is a synopsis of what they say boaters should expect.

•70% likelihood of 13 to 20 named storms (winds of 39 mph or higher)

•7 to 11 could become hurricanes (winds of 74 mph or higher)

•3 to 6 major hurricanes (Category 3, 4 or 5; winds of 111 mph or higher)

These ranges are well above the seasonal average of 12 named storms, 6 hurricanes and 3 major hurricanes.
